Kwara Speaker canvases immunity for Houses of Assembly presiding officers
Ahmad said this in his address at the final session of the retreat on the Review of the 1999 Constitution organised by the Senate tagged "Towards Ensuring Governance Accountability in Nigerian Federalism" held in Lagos at the weekend.
In his submission which was overwhelmingly approved by the forum, the Speaker argued that currently, two of the three Arms of Government, heads of the Executive and of the Judiciary enjoy immunity from criminal prosecution until the end of their tenures.
He argued further that the immunity be either extended to presiding officers for the limited period of their tenures or be withdrawn from everybody.
Similarly, Ahmad got the forum's approval for the extension of the same rigorous procedure applicable to the process of impeaching the President and the Governor to the presiding officers of Legislative Houses in the country.
This, the Speaker noted would ensure stability and provides opportunity for the affected officers to concentrate on working for the progress of their respective Houses and states.
The proposal, having been overwhelmingly approved by the forum, will now form part of the Report that will be transmitted to the National Assembly for formal adoption as part of the Nigerian Constitution.
